A complete copper-alloy Roman nummus of Constantine I (AD 306-331) dating to the period AD 313-315 (Reece period 15). SOLI INVIC-TO COMITI reverse type depicting Sol with chlamys spread, standing right, head left, holding globe and raising right hand. T-F across fields. Mint of Trier. As RIC VII, no. 42. The flan is pierced through the third N of CONSTANTINVS and between the I of COMITI and the mint mark on the reverse.
